1938: Vintage 8mm home movie footage of Bonneville Dam in Oregon, capturing early 20th-century industrial infrastructure along the Columbia River. The clip features directional signs, lush green trees, and natural waterfalls, showcasing the dam as a growing tourist destination. This authentic archival film offers a nostalgic glimpse into mid-1930s Americana, with natural lighting and grainy texture characteristic of home movie footage from the era.
